North Korea warns of ‘disaster’ if G7 tries to strip its nuclear weapons (opens in new tab)

North Korea’s Kim ⁠Yo-jong, the powerful sister of leader Kim Jong-un, condemned a G7 call for the country’s denuclearisation as a violation of its constitution and an infringement of ‌sovereignty, state media KCNA said on Thursday.
